In this paper, the concept of the modulated-ramp PWM generator is presented. The specific nonlinear behavior of this generator enables an exact linear control-to-output static conversion characteristic of DC-DC switching converters, such as the boost (step-up), buck/boost, Ćuk or Sepic, operating in Continuous Conduction Mode (CCM). This paper presents a new variable speed wind energy conversion systems (WECS). It is based on a six-phase asymmetrical squirrel cage induction generator (SCIG) and a matrix converter (MC) as power electronic interface between six-phase SCIG and electrical network. In this paper1, we present a new pseudo-random sequence generator, constructed by using two ternary linear feedback shift registers (LFSR). This new generator is called an editing generator which is a combined model of the clock-control generator (viewed as insertion) and the shrinking generator (viewed as deletion).
